Harmony Grove Baptist Church announces Trunk or Treat fun

“The devil” (Helen Williams of Topping), left, and “Jesus” (Anthony Kirkland of Wake) were among more than a dozen adult characters giving out candy to costumed children in 2022 at the annual Harmony Grove Baptist Church Trunk or Treat Halloween-themed event. (Photo by Don Richeson)

Does some hot chocolate and homemade cookies sound good? Want to go trick or treating before Halloween weekend? Just want to park the car and get treats from about 20-plus different decorated vehicles?

If so, just plan to dress up and come to Harmony Grove Baptist Church with your treat bag for its Trunk or Treat event. The annual free candy giveaway is one of the larger such events in the area and typically attracts hundreds of children. This year, it is set for 5-6:30 p.m. Saturday, Oct. 26..

Church members will dress up in costumes, decorate their vehicles with Halloween decorations and hand out free treats.

“We welcome everyone to come in your Halloween costume and park in the parking lot on the west side of the church (near the playground) as the Trunk or Treat vehicles will be in the parking lot at the stoplight,” said a spokesman for the event.

Harmony Grove is located at 7722 General Puller Highway (Route 33) in Harmony Village near Topping at the intersection with Grey’s Point Road (Route 3).

For information, call 804-758-5154.
